编程环境搭建教程:如何搭建完美的编程环境

时间:2025-12-08 分类:电脑软件

编程环境的搭建是每位开发者的基础技能之一。一个完美的编程环境不仅能提高工作效率,还能让开发过程更为顺畅、愉悦。随着科技的进步,市场上涌现了众多新的硬件和软件工具,及时掌握这些信息对于优化自己的编程环境至关重要。

编程环境搭建教程:如何搭建完美的编程环境

在选择硬件时,处理器是一个非常重要的考量因素。如今,AMD和Intel两大处理器制造商相继推出了性能卓越的新款产品。AMD的Ryzen系列以多核性能和性价比受到开发者的青睐,而Intel的Core系列则在单核性能和能效比方面表现优秀。根据近期的评测结果,选择一款合适的处理器,不仅能提升编译速度,还能显著减少程序运行的卡顿现象。

内存和存储设备的选择同样关键。现代编程环境通常需要至少16GB的RAM,这样才能顺利运行虚拟机和多个开发工具。搭配一块高速度的固态硬盘(SSD)可以缩短载入时间,提升开发的整体效率。多条M.2接口的SSD可以实现更高的读写速度,适合大多数开发者使用。

显示器的选择也不可忽略。大屏幕和高分辨率的显示器可以提升开发的可视化体验,帮助开发者更好地查看代码和调试程序。虽然传统的1080p显示器已经足够满足基本需求,但对于图形开发和大数据处理,至少4K的分辨率会更为理想。

在软件方面,IDE的选择因人而异,但在最近的开发者调查中,VS Code和JetBrains系列IDE的人气依然居高不下。VS Code以其轻量级和丰富的扩展功能,成为初学者的热门选择。而JetBrains系列则提供了更为强大的代码智能提示和重构功能,更适合有经验的开发者。

为了让编程环境更加个性化和高效,许多开发者选择DIY组装自己的电脑。了解兼容性并选择合适的主板、显卡及其它配件,不仅能提高性能,还能在一定程度上降低成本。在组装过程中,注重散热设计和电源管理,能够确保系统的稳定性。合理的布线也有助于提升机箱内的散热效率,延长设备的使用寿命。

为了让程序运行更为顺畅,优化编程环境需要定期更新硬件和软件,保持系统干净,及时清理无用文件和缓存。某些开发者还会使用Docker等工具,搭建更加灵活的开发环境,不论是前端还是后端开发,都能提供良好的支持。

常见问题解答(FAQ):

1. 什么是编程环境?

编程环境是指用于软件开发的一组工具及其配置,包括操作系统、编程语言、IDE及其它开发工具的组合。

2. 如何选择合适的处理器?

建议根据自己日常开发的需求,选择多核心性能较强的处理器,并关注不同产品在性能与价格上的平衡。

3. 内存最好是多少?

对于大多数开发者而言,16GB内存已足够;而进行大型项目开发或运行虚拟机时,32GB或更多的内存将更为理想。

4. DIY组装电脑有何优势?

DIY组装能够让用户根据个人需求选择配件,提升性能,同时在预算上可能更具灵活性。

5. 如何保持编程环境的高效运行?

定期清理系统垃圾、更新软件和驱动,以及使用合适的编程工具将有助于保持编程环境的高效运行。